medicine | L-isoaspartyl residue formation in extracellular matrix proteins such as type -I collagen could play an important role in reducing cell migration. PIMT could be a therapeutic tool to restore normal cell migration in pathological conditions where cell motility is crucial | Drosophila sp. (in: flies) |
